description Product Description
- Used in the production of specialty glass, including optical and cathode ray tube glass, to improve refractive index, durability, reduce foaming, and enhance corrosion resistance.
- Acts as a flux in ceramic glazes, enhancing color, surface finish, and overall stability.
- Employed as a precursor in the manufacture of other barium compounds, such as barium sulfate and barium chloride.
- Used in the manufacture of ferrites for permanent magnets in electronic devices.
- Applied in paints and coatings to improve weather resistance.
- Utilized in fireworks to produce bright green flames.
- Serves as a desulfurizer in the steel and metal industry to remove sulfur impurities.
- Functions as a rodenticide due to its toxicity to pests, though strictly controlled.
- Utilized in the purification of brine solutions in caustic chlorine plants by removing sulfate impurities.
- Also functions as a filler in some rubber and plastic compounds to improve weight and stability.
